Which one wins?
Nothing Phone (3) Pro takes the overall win
The Nothing Phone (3) Pro proves superior overall against the Google Pixel 11 Pro, outperforming on battery endurance and daily usability. In camera testing, the two devices offer similar flexibility, while battery endurance leans towards the Phone (3) Pro. Choose the Phone (3) Pro if you want the highest performance ceiling, or opt for the Pixel 11 Pro if its specific hardware strengths better fit your budget.
Phone (3) Pro takes battery honors offering 5,400 mAh alongside 65W charging.
Phone (3) Pro provides greater sustained gaming output with its Qualcomm Snapdragon 8 Elite and 16GB RAM.
Both camera setups are closely matched for daily street photography and low-light shooting.
Phone (3) Pro wins on budget and value at $799 compared to $1099.

Google Pixel 11 Pro
The Google Pixel 11 Pro is a premium 6.3-inch flagship aimed at photography enthusiasts and users seeking long-term software support. Priced at $1099, it pairs a versatile triple-camera system and unmatched seven-year update guarantee with a dazzling 3600-nit display, though its 30W wired charging speed lags behind the competition.

Nothing Phone (3) Pro
Nothing ascends into true flagship territory with the Phone (3) Pro, introducing a 5x periscope telephoto lens, Snapdragon 8 Elite computing, and the next-generation 540-LED Glyph Matrix 2.0 behind its iconic transparent casing.
